/** * @author Toru Nagashima * See LICENSE file in root directory for full license. */ "use strict" const { RegExpValidator } = require("regexpp") const { getRegExpCalls } = require("../utils") const scNamePattern = /^(?:Script(?:_Extensions)?|scx?)$/u const scValuePattern = /^(?:Dogr|Dogra|Gong|Gunjala_Gondi|Hanifi_Rohingya|Maka|Makasar|Medefaidrin|Medf|Old_Sogdian|Rohg|Sogd|Sogdian|Sogo)$/u function isNewUnicodePropertyKeyValuePair(key, value) { return scNamePattern.test(key) && scValuePattern.test(value) } function isNewBinaryUnicodeProperty(key) { return key === "Extended_Pictographic" } /** * Verify a given regular expression. * @param {RuleContext} context The rule context to report. * @param {Node} node The AST node to report. * @param {string} pattern The pattern part of a RegExp. * @param {string} flags The flags part of a RegExp. * @returns {void} */ function verify(context, node, pattern, flags) { try { let foundValue = "" new RegExpValidator({ onUnicodePropertyCharacterSet(start, end, _kind, key, value) { if (foundValue) { return } if ( value ? isNewUnicodePropertyKeyValuePair(key, value) : isNewBinaryUnicodeProperty(key) ) { foundValue = pattern.slice(start, end) } }, }).validatePattern(pattern, 0, pattern.length, flags.includes("u")) if (foundValue) { context.report({ node, messageId: "forbidden", data: { value: foundValue }, }) } } catch (error) { //istanbul ignore else if (error.message.startsWith("Invalid regular expression:")) { return } //istanbul ignore next throw error } } module.exports = { meta: { docs: { description: "disallow the new values of RegExp Unicode property escape sequences in ES2019", category: "ES2019", recommended: false, url: "http://mysticatea.github.io/eslint-plugin-es/rules/no-regexp-unicode-property-escapes-2019.html", }, fixable: null, messages: { forbidden: "ES2019 '{{value}}' is forbidden.", }, schema: [], type: "problem", }, create(context) { return { "Literal[regex]"(node) { const { pattern, flags } = node.regex verify(context, node, pattern || "", flags || "") }, "Program:exit"() { const scope = context.getScope() for (const { node, pattern, flags } of getRegExpCalls(scope)) { verify(context, node, pattern || "", flags || "") } }, } }, }
